    Coenzyme Q10 is being studied for its potential role in improving fertility by supporting egg and sperm health. While definitive dosage recommendations may vary depending on individual health factors, studies suggest a dosage range of 100-600mg per day for both men and women trying to conceive. It’s advisable to start with a lower dose and gradually increase while monitoring for any side effects. Factors like age, overall health, fertility issues, and current medications can influence the appropriate dosage. Consulting with a healthcare provider experienced in reproductive health can offer personalized guidance tailored to individual needs. Recent research indicates potential benefits of Coenzyme Q10 supplementation in improving egg and sperm quality. However, it’s important to note that individual responses may vary, and discussing any supplementation with a healthcare provider is recommended before making changes to your routine.

    Coenzyme Q10 (CoQ10) has indeed become a topic of considerable interest in the realm of fertility enhancement due to its role in cellular energy production and powerful antioxidant properties. When considering how much CoQ10 to take for fertility purposes, it is essential to understand that optimal dosing can depend on multiple factors including gender, age, overall health, and specific fertility challenges.

    Current research suggests a general dosage range of approximately 100 to 600 mg per day for adults aiming to support reproductive health. For women, particularly those of advanced maternal age or experiencing diminished ovarian reserve, doses around 200 to 400 mg daily have been studied with promising results in improving egg quality and mitochondrial function within ovarian cells. For men looking to improve sperm motility and count, similar dosages (200 to 300 mg per day) have shown potential benefits. However, these figures aren’t universally fixed and can vary based on individual circumstances.

    It’s important to acknowledge that CoQ10’s effect is often cumulative and may require consistent supplementation over several months to see measurable improvements in fertility parameters. Starting with a lower dose (e.g., 100 mg daily) and gradually increasing as tolerated can help monitor for any side effects, which are generally mild but can include gastrointestinal discomfort.

    Several other factors influence the appropriate CoQ10 intake. Age is critical-older individuals may need higher doses due to natural declines in endogenous CoQ10 levels. Underlying health issues like mitochondrial dysfunction or oxidative stress-related conditions may also justify tailored dosing strategies. Additionally, lifestyle habits such as smoking, poor diet, or high stress can exacerbate oxidative stress, potentially increasing the need for antioxidant support.

    Consultation with a healthcare professional, preferably one specializing in reproductive medicine or nutrition, is highly recommended prior to starting CoQ10 supplementation. They can assess individual health status, fertility issues, and any medications to provide personalized guidance and avoid potential interactions.

    Recent studies reaffirm that CoQ10 supplementation can enhance mitochondrial energy production in eggs and sperm cells, potentially improving fertility outcomes. However, variation in study designs and dosages studied highlights the need for personalized approaches rather than a one-size-fits-all dosage.

    In summary, while 100-600 mg/day is a commonly cited range, the optimal CoQ10 dose for fertility depends on individual factors. Professional oversight and personalized assessment offer the best pathway for safe and effective supplementation in pursuit of reproductive wellness.
